Некоторые преимущества использования OpenAPI для разработки API:
Стандартизированное описание API. learn.microsoft.com Спецификация описывает конечные точки, параметры и ответы API в согласованном и удобочитаемом формате. learn.microsoft.com
Автоматизация создания клиентских библиотек. learn.microsoft.com Можно использовать средства, например Kiota, чтобы создавать клиентские библиотеки на различных языках программирования. learn.microsoft.com
Упрощение тестирования и проверки. learn.microsoft.com Автоматизация проверки запросов и ответов API в спецификации упрощает выявление несоответствий. learn.microsoft.com
Интеграция с средствами управления API. learn.microsoft.com Можно легко интегрировать, развёртывать и отслеживать API с множеством средств управления API и шлюзов. learn.microsoft.com
Упрощение конфигурации шлюза API. learn.microsoft.com Спецификацию OpenAPI можно использовать для настройки шлюзов API, автоматизации таких задач, как маршрутизация, преобразования и параметры CORS. learn.microsoft.com
Примеры полезных ответов Поиска с Алисой на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Поиску с Алисой.